08 juil. Accélérer le Live : Guide technique pour créer une plateforme de casino en ligne ultra‑rapide
Accélérer le Live : Guide technique pour créer une plateforme de casino en ligne ultra‑rapide
L’engouement des joueurs pour les tables Live Dealer ne cesse de croître. Aujourd’hui, la moindre seconde de latence peut transformer une session excitante en une expérience frustrante, et les opérateurs se livrent une concurrence acharnée pour offrir le chargement le plus fluide possible. Cette pression s’explique par des indicateurs clairs : un taux de conversion plus élevé, une rétention accrue et le respect des exigences de régulation qui imposent des temps de réponse stricts.
Pour découvrir comment profiter d’un casino en ligne sans verification tout en bénéficiant d’une expérience ultra‑rapide, suivez ce guide complet. Poetes.Com, site de revue et de classement indépendant, a analysé les meilleures pratiques et les technologies émergentes qui permettent aux plateformes de se démarquer dans un marché saturé.
Dans les pages qui suivent, vous apprendrez à concevoir une architecture serveur optimisée, à maîtriser le streaming low‑latency, à choisir le CDN adéquat, à exploiter WebAssembly et les Progressive Web Apps, puis à mettre en place un monitoring rigoureux. Le contenu s’adresse aux développeurs back‑end et front‑end, aux chefs de projet technique et aux responsables IT qui souhaitent faire passer leur site casino en ligne du bon au meilleur – voire au top casino en ligne du moment.
Comprendre l’architecture d’une plateforme de casino en ligne ultra‑rapide – 398 mots
Une plateforme Live Dealer repose sur trois piliers : l’interface utilisateur (UI/UX), le moteur de jeu côté serveur et le serveur de streaming vidéo. Chaque composant doit être pensé pour minimiser la latence tout en garantissant la sécurité des transactions financières et la protection des données personnelles.
1️⃣ Front‑end UI/UX – Le rendu doit être léger ; les assets critiques sont pré‑chargés via HTTP/2 push et les animations sont gérées par CSS hardware‑accelerated.
2️⃣ Back‑end game engine – Il exécute les algorithmes RNG certifiés (RTP ≥ 96 %) et calcule les gains en temps réel. L’utilisation de micro‑services permet d’isoler la logique de mise, la gestion des cotes et le traitement des paiements.
3️⃣ Serveur de streaming live – Il encode la vidéo du dealer à plusieurs résolutions grâce à un encodeur GPU dédié, puis distribue les flux via un protocole low‑latency comme LL‑HLS ou DASH.
Le choix entre micro‑services et monolithe influe directement sur la latence globale. Les micro‑services offrent une scalabilité horizontale rapide grâce à un design stateless, mais introduisent une surcharge réseau due aux appels inter‑services. Un monolithe bien optimisé peut réduire ce trafic interne mais devient difficile à faire évoluer lorsqu’on doit ajouter de nouveaux jeux ou régions géographiques.
La gestion des sessions joueurs repose aujourd’hui sur WebSocket sécurisé (wss) plutôt que sur HTTP/2 long polling. WebSocket maintient une connexion bidirectionnelle permanente, ce qui réduit le temps d’attente lors du join d’une table ou du placement d’un pari. Pour les joueurs qui utilisent des réseaux mobiles instables, il est judicieux d’implémenter un fallback vers HTTP/2 Server‑Sent Events afin d’éviter toute interruption brutale du flux vidéo.
Voici un exemple d’architecture typique optimisée :
- Edge Node – CloudFront ou Cloudflare Workers exécutent le code de mise à jour des cotes à proximité du joueur.
- API Gateway – Routeur qui orchestre les appels vers les micro‑services Auth, Lobby, Game Engine et Streaming Service.
- Game Engine Service – Conteneur Docker avec Rust ou Go pour maximiser la vitesse d’exécution du RNG et du calcul des gains RTP.
- Streaming Cluster – Wowza ou Ant Media déployé sur plusieurs zones AWS avec Auto Scaling Group pour équilibrer la charge vidéo.
- Database Layer – PostgreSQL avec réplication read‑only pour les historiques de parties et Redis pour la gestion des sessions temporaires.
Poetes.Com souligne que les plateformes qui adoptent cette approche modulaire voient leur temps moyen de connexion passer de 3 s à moins d’une seconde, un avantage décisif pour convertir un visiteur curieux en joueur régulier sur un site casino en ligne retrait instantané.
Optimisation du streaming live – réduire la latence pour les tables de jeu en direct – 392 mots
Le streaming représente souvent le maillon faible d’une expérience Live Dealer fluide. Choisir le bon protocole est donc primordial : Low‑Latency HLS (LL‑HLS) ou DASH offrent une latency inférieure à 2 s grâce à des fragments de quelques centaines de millisecondes, tandis que RTMP reste limité à environ 5 s et ne supporte pas nativement l’adaptation dynamique du bitrate sur mobile.
Le paramétrage du bitrate dynamique s’appuie sur l’estimation continue de la bande passante du joueur via l’algorithme ABR (Adaptive Bitrate). En pratique, on définit trois niveaux – basse (500 kbps), moyenne (1200 kbps) et haute résolution (2500 kbps) – puis on bascule automatiquement lorsque le client signale une perte de paquets ou un pic de latence supérieur à 150 ms. Cette stratégie évite les interruptions lors du « spin » d’une roulette ou du tirage des cartes au blackjack live.
Deux techniques avancées permettent d’éliminer les temps morts entre chaque action du dealer :
- Chunked encoding – Le serveur découpe chaque image clé en petits chunks transmis dès qu’ils sont encodés, réduisant ainsi le délai entre la capture vidéo et son affichage client.
- Pre‑fetching – Avant que le joueur ne rejoigne une table, le client précharge les premiers fragments vidéo dans un buffer limité à deux secondes afin d’assurer une lecture continue dès que le flux démarre réellement.
Implémenter un serveur media dédié tel que Wowza Streaming Engine ou Ant Media Server avec clustering géographique garantit que chaque région dispose d’un nœud proche du joueur. Le clustering permet également le basculement automatique si un nœud subit une surcharge ou une panne réseau, assurant ainsi une disponibilité quasi 100 %.
Étude de cas : optimisation d’une table de roulette live
Avant optimisation : latency moyenne mesurée à 4,8 s, taux d’abandon pendant le spin à 12 %. Après migration vers LL‑HLS + ABR dynamique + pré‑fetching : latency moyenne tombée à 1,6 s, abandon réduit à 3 %. Le revenu moyen par session a augmenté de 18 % grâce à plus de tours joués avant que le joueur ne quitte la salle virtuelle.
Ces chiffres confirment ce que Poetes.Com rapporte régulièrement dans ses revues : les casinos qui investissent dans une infrastructure streaming low‑latency voient leurs KPI clés s’améliorer rapidement tout en conservant la conformité aux exigences réglementaires sur la transparence des flux vidéo live.
Choisir le bon hébergement et le CDN pour garantir des temps de chargement éclairs – 384 mots
Le choix d’une infrastructure cloud multi‑région constitue la première barrière contre la latence excessive : AWS Global Accelerator dirige automatiquement le trafic vers l’entrée réseau optimale ; Azure Front Door propose un routage basé sur la santé des points terminaux ; Google Cloud CDN offre une intégration native avec Cloud Run pour exécuter du code edge sans serveur supplémentaire.
Edge computing pour les mises à jour des cotes
En plaçant les scripts qui recalculent les cotes directement sur l’edge (Lambda@Edge ou Cloudflare Workers), on réduit le round‑trip serveur → client → serveur à quelques millisecondes seulement. Cela signifie que lorsqu’un gros jackpot apparaît sur une machine à sous live (« mega jackpot », RTP = 98 %), chaque joueur voit immédiatement l’offre mise à jour sans attendre que la requête revienne au data center principal.
Configuration du cache HTTP
Les contenus dynamiques tels que les tableaux des gains ou les listes des tables disponibles bénéficient d’en-têtes “stale‑while‑revalidate”. Ainsi, même si l’information est légèrement périmée (<5 s), elle reste servie depuis le cache edge pendant qu’une requête asynchrone rafraîchit les données en arrière-plan – un compromis idéal entre fraîcheur et rapidité perçue par l’utilisateur final qui veut jouer au casino en ligne sans attendre longtemps chaque rafraîchissement lobby.
Analyse coût/bénéfice entre CDN statique vs CDN avec fonctions serverless
| Provider | Latence moyenne | Coût mensuel* | Edge locations |
|---|---|---|---|
| CloudFront + Lambda@Edge | ≈ 45 ms | €0,12/GB + €0,20/mil invocations | >200 |
| Cloudflare Workers | ≈ 38 ms | €0,05/GB + €0,15/mil invocations | >250 |
| Akamai + EdgeWorkers | ≈ 50 ms | €0,15/GB + €0,25/mil invocations | >150 |
| Fastly + Compute@Edge | ≈ 42 ms | €0,11/GB + €0,18/mil invocations | >180 |
* estimations basées sur un trafic moyen de 5 TB/mois pour un site casino en ligne moyen.
En comparant ces options avec Poetes.Com comme référence indépendante , on constate que Cloudflare Workers offre la meilleure combinaison latence/coût pour les plateformes cherchant casino en ligne retrait instantané. Cependant, si votre volume dépasse largement les seuils habituels (>10 TB/mois), AWS Global Accelerator combiné avec Lambda@Edge peut devenir plus économique grâce aux économies d’échelle sur le trafic interrégional.*
En définitive, choisir un CDN capable d’exécuter du code edge permet non seulement d’accélérer le chargement initial mais aussi de personnaliser chaque flux vidéo live selon la localisation géographique du joueur – un avantage concurrentiel majeur dans l’arène très disputée du top casino en ligne moderne.
Intégrer les technologies WebAssembly et Progressive Web Apps dans le live casino – 398 mots
WebAssembly (WASM) révolutionne l’exécution côté client grâce à son modèle binaire proche du natif tout en restant sécurisé dans le sandbox navigateur. Pour un moteur RNG certifié offrant un RTP stable autour de 96–97 %, WASM permet d’effectuer ces calculs cryptographiques dix fois plus vite qu’en JavaScript pur ; cela se traduit par un time‑to‑interactive réduit lors du lancement d’une partie live Blackjack ou Poker Hold’em où chaque décision doit être traitée instantanément afin d’éviter toute perception de lag par le joueur professionnel misant gros volumes (€500+).
Construction d’une PWA Live Dealer
Une Progressive Web App combine plusieurs avantages clés pour les joueurs mobiles :
– Offline partielle : préchargement des assets critiques (avatars du dealer, sons « click », icônes bonus) via Service Worker afin que même avec une connexion intermittente l’interface reste réactive pendant quelques minutes hors ligne ;
– Installation native : ajout au home screen iOS/Android donne accès à une icône dédiée et autorise l’utilisation du mode plein écran sans barre URL distrayante ;
– Mise à jour silencieuse : lorsqu’une nouvelle version du module WASM est déployée (exemple : amélioration du calcul RNG), elle se télécharge en arrière-plan puis remplace automatiquement l’ancienne version au prochain lancement sans interrompre l’expérience utilisateur actuelle.
Encapsulation du client Live Dealer dans WASM
Le flux vidéo reste géré par WebSocket sécurisé tandis que l’interface utilisateur interactive — tables virtuelles dynamiques , calculs odds instantanés , animation des cartes — est encapsulée dans un module WASM écrit en Rust ou C++. Ce module expose une API JavaScript simple (initDealer(), placeBet(), updateOdds()) permettant aux développeurs front-end traditionnels d’intégrer rapidement ces fonctionnalités sans sacrifier la performance native attendue par les joueurs exigeants qui recherchent site casino en ligne ultra fluide .
Optimisation mobile : lazy‑loading intelligent & Service Workers dédiés aux flux vidéo live
Sur smartphone Android ou iPhone doté d’un réseau LTE fluctuante (<10 Mbps), il est crucial de différer le chargement des vidéos haute définition tant que l’utilisateur n’a pas explicitement demandé « Voir caméra HD ». Un script lazy‑loader détecte alors la capacité réseau via navigator.connection.effectiveType et ne charge qu’un flux SD jusqu’à ce que la bande passante soit suffisante ; si elle chute pendant la partie, il bascule automatiquement vers SD sans couper la session active — aucune perte financière ni frustration liée aux pauses intempestives .
Poetes.Com recommande systématiquement cette combinaison WASM+PWA comme standard technique pour tout top casino en ligne souhaitant offrir une expérience comparable aux applications natives tout en conservant la portabilité web universelle indispensable aux marchés globaux où chaque milliseconde compte pour augmenter le volume moyen des mises placées par session active .
Tester et monitorer la performance – outils et bonnes pratiques pour les opérateurs – 388 mots
Un pipeline CI/CD robuste doit intégrer dès le départ des tests de charge ciblant spécifiquement les endpoints critiques : login (POST /auth), lobby (GET /games), join table (POST /table/:id/join). Des outils comme k6 ou Gatling permettent de simuler jusqu’à plusieurs dizaines de milliers d’utilisateurs simultanés tout en mesurant latence moyenne (<120 ms) et taux d’erreur (<0,5 %). Ces scénarios sont exécutés automatiquement après chaque commit afin d’éviter toute régression liée à une mise à jour fonctionnelle ou infrastructurelle .
Real‑User Monitoring (RUM)
New Relic Browser ou Datadog RUM capturent chaque interaction réelle : LCP lors du chargement initial du lobby Live Dealer ; FID lorsqu’un joueur appuie sur « Place Bet » ; CLS provoqué par l’apparition tardive du flux vidéo après connexion WiFi faible . Les données agrégées sont visualisées sur tableau de bord partagé entre équipes devops et produit afin que chacun puisse identifier rapidement quels segments géographiques rencontrent encore des pics >150 ms . Une alerte Slack déclenchée dès qu’un seuil critique est franchi permet aux ingénieurs SRE d’intervenir immédiatement avant que l’incident n’impacte significativement le taux de conversion casino en ligne retrait instantané.
Tableau récapitulatif KPI RUM
| KPI | Valeur cible | Métrique collectée |
|---|---|---|
| Largest Contentful Paint | ≤ 2 s | Chrome Performance API |
| First Input Delay | ≤ 100 ms | Event Timing API |
| Cumulative Layout Shift | ≤ 0,1 | Layout Instability Index |
Alertes automatisées & actions correctives
- Latency Edge >150 ms → déclenchement automatique d’un scaling group supplémentaire sur le nœud concerné ;
- Error rate >0,5 % → redirection temporaire vers serveur backup via DNS failover ;
- Cache miss rate >30 % → purge sélective du cache edge suivie d’un rewarm anticipé pendant période creuse nocturne .
Ces mesures assurent non seulement une disponibilité maximale mais aussi une expérience utilisateur fluide qui incite davantage les joueurs à rester plus longtemps sur votre site casino en ligne, augmentant ainsi leurs mises totales et votre rentabilité globale . Poetes.Com cite régulièrement ces pratiques comme critères essentiels dans ses classements annuels dédiés aux plateformes Live Dealer fiables et performantes .
Conclusion – 240 mots
Nous avons parcouru l’ensemble des leviers techniques permettant d’accélérer radicalement une plateforme Live Dealer : architecture modulaire basée sur micro‑services statelesses ; streaming low‑latency optimisé via LL‑HLS/DASH et ABR dynamique ; choix stratégique d’un hébergement multi‑région couplé à un CDN capable d’exécuter du code edge ; adoption massive de WebAssembly et Progressive Web Apps pour réduire considérablement le time‑to‑interactive ; enfin mise en place rigoureuse d’un pipeline CI/CD enrichi par RUM et alertes automatisées .
Ces améliorations ne se limitent pas à attirer davantage de visiteurs ; elles augmentent concrètement la durée moyenne des sessions – souvent supérieure à deux minutes supplémentaires – tout en réduisant drastiquement le taux d’abandon observé lors des phases critiques comme le spin roulette ou la distribution des cartes Blackjack . En combinant vitesse exceptionnelle et sécurité renforcée grâce aux WebSocket sécurisés et au chiffrement TLS complet , votre plateforme devient non seulement plus compétitive mais également conforme aux exigences réglementaires strictes imposées aux opérateurs européens .
Il est recommandé d’appliquer ces bonnes pratiques progressivement : commencez par optimiser votre CDN puis intégrez progressivement WebAssembly avant enfin automatiser vos tests load sous CI/CD . Chaque étape doit être validée avec des métriques précises afin de garantir que chaque amélioration apporte réellement une meilleure expérience utilisateur finale . Ainsi votre top casino en ligne pourra offrir aux joueurs une aventure fluide, sécurisée et surtout ultra rapide – exactement ce qu’attendent aujourd’hui ceux qui cherchent jouer au casino en ligne sans compromis technique ni délai perceptible.*
No Comments